Bachem is a leading, innovation-driven company specializing in the development and manufacture of peptides and oligonucleotides. With over 50 years of experience and expertise Bachem provides products for research, clinical development and commercial application to pharmaceutical and biotechnology companies worldwide and offers a comprehensive range of services. Bachem operates internationally with headquarters in Switzerland and locations in Europe, the US and Asia. The company is listed on the SIX Swiss Exchange. A brief overview

The Manager of Quality Control fulfills a critical role in the active pharmaceutical ingredient (API) manufacturing operations within the Quality Control (QC) department. This individual manages and executes coordination and successful stability testing; raw material qualification, testing, and release activities, as well as validation projects. The QC Manager also coordinates testing to be performed by other QC personnel and by contract laboratories. Additionally, this individual supports the Director of QC in reviewing data and reports. This role also serves to advance analytical capabilities and contributes to the development of the QC department.

What you will do

Manage and oversee execution of QC testing including API, raw material, validation & release

Supervise QC Scientists. Provide training, day-to-day scheduling, mentoring, and coaching for QC personnel

Establish and revise specifications and sampling plans for raw materials and final product

Develop and optimize of new and existing analytical methods for qualification and release testing

Coordinate stability program and the testing to meet stability endpoints, as needed

Manage raw material and API release activities to meet deadlines tied to manufacturing schedules

Write, review, and approve QC Standard Operating procedures (SOP’s) as needed

Evaluate, recommend, and implement new analytical technologies and instrumentation for raw material, final product, In process, microbial, environmental, and water testing

Investigate Out-Of-Specification (OOS) test results, write reports and implement corrective and preventive actions (CAPA) to prevent reoccurrences

Manage external test laboratories for contract testing of raw materials and other related testing

Review test data for completeness and accuracy

Provide timely responses to internal and external inquiries

Stay abreast of new developments in analytical technologies

Contribute to improvements in laboratory operations to increase efficiency and GMP compliance

Ability to work and communicate effectively with others within the company to ensure timely completion of tasks and projects

Qualifications

Bachelor's degree with a minimum of 8 years industry experience

Master's Degree in analytical chemistry or related science field and a minimum of 5 years of Stability/Raw Materials testing and GMP/GLP experience (preferred)

PhD in Analytical Chemistry or related science field with 2 years industry experience (preferred)

At least 2 years management/supervisory experience in a GMP manufacturing facility

Extensive experience in GMP laboratory testing such as HPLC, GC, TLC, UV-VIS Spectrophotometer, Karl Fisher Titrator, FTIR, MS, LAL, bioburden, etc.

Thorough knowledge and understanding of Analytical Chemistry, including USP materials testing

Creativity to solve technical and compliance problems

Comply with good housekeeping and safety practices

Experience in writing standard operating procedures (SOP’s) and test methods

Excellent written and oral communication skills

Excellent computer knowledge, including Microsoft Word, Excel, Power Point and Access

Ability to effectively organize, multitask, and work in a fast-paced, deadline driven work environment

Ability to communicate in a proactive and solution-focused manner, including keeping management aware of potential issues

Detail oriented with the ability to troubleshoot and resolve problems

Ability to work independently and manage one’s time

Ability to drive projects to success under time constraints

Communicate effectively and ability to function well in a team environment
